## Description

An issue was discovered in cookie encryption in phpMyAdmin. The decryption
of the username/password is vulnerable to a padding oracle attack. This can
allow an attacker who has access to a user's browser cookie file to decrypt
the username and password. Furthermore, the same initialization vector (IV)
is used to hash the username and password stored in the phpMyAdmin cookie.
If a user has the same password as their username, an attacker who examines
the browser cookie can see that they are the same - but the attacker can
not directly decode these values from the cookie as it is still hashed. All
4.6.x versions (prior to 4.6.4), 4.4.x versions (prior to 4.4.15.8), and
4.0.x versions (prior to 4.0.10.17) are affected.

### From the Ubuntu Security Team

It was discovered that phpmyadmin incorrectly handled cookie encryption.
An attacker with access to cookies could possibly use this to determine
information about user credentials.

## Status

Show unmaintained releases

| Package | Ubuntu Release | Status |
| --- | --- | --- |
| phpmyadmin | 18.04 LTS bionic | Not affected |
| 17.10 artful | Not affected |
| 17.04 zesty | Not affected |
| 16.10 yakkety | Not affected |
| 16.04 LTS xenial | Fixed 4:4.5.4.1-2ubuntu2.1 |
| 14.04 LTS trusty | Fixed 4:4.0.10-1ubuntu0.1 |
| 12.04 LTS precise | Ignored end of life |
